用v-html解决Vue.js渲染中html标签不被解析的问题
针对Vue.js中HTML标签无法被的问题,这里有一个详细的解决方案。让我们一起如何利用v-html指令解决这一难题。当我们在Vue项目中从后台接收到包含HTML标签的JSON数据时,可能会发现这些HTML标签并未被,而是直接作为字符串显示在页面上。这时,我们可以借助Vue提供的强大工具——v-html指令来解决这个问题。
让我们来看一下遇到的具体问题。在绑定数据并尝试渲染带有HTML标签的文本时,我们可能会遇到这样的困扰:页面上的HTML标签被原样展示,而不是被为实际的格式和内容。这种情况无疑会影响我们的用户体验和页面效果。
别担心,Vue.js给我们提供了一个强大的工具——v-html指令。使用这个指令,我们可以轻松解决HTML标签无法被的问题。只需要在需要渲染HTML的元素的标签上添加v-html指令,并将要渲染的数据作为该指令的值即可。这样,Vue就会自动将HTML标签并渲染到页面上。我们还可以使用三个大括号{{{vm.data}}}来包裹对象,这也是一种有效的HTML的方法。
具体的代码改动如下:在需要渲染HTML的元素的标签上添加v-html="data",这里的data就是从后台接收的包含HTML标签的数据。这样一来,HTML标签就能被正确并展示在页面上了。如果大家在学习的过程中有任何疑问或者需要交流的地方,欢迎留言讨论。
本文为大家介绍了一种解决Vue.js中HTML标签无法被的问题的方法,通过v-html指令或者三个大括号的方式,我们可以轻松实现HTML的和渲染。希望本文的内容能对大家的学习或工作有所帮助,如果有更多的疑问和想法,欢迎与我们交流讨论。这就是今天的全部内容了,希望大家喜欢。接下来,我们将继续更多关于Vue.js的奇妙世界。至于代码的其余部分,"cambrian.render('body')"这一句似乎是一个特定的代码片段或函数调用,但在没有更多上下文的情况下,我们无法确定其具体含义或用途。
编程语言
- 用v-html解决Vue.js渲染中html标签不被解析的问题
- MySQL中or语句用法示例
- Javascript实现倒计时时差效果
- php使用wordwrap格式化文本段落的方法
- JS实现模拟百度搜索“2012世界末日”网页地震撕
- PHP MySql增删改查的简单实例
- angular.foreach 循环方法使用指南
- thinkphp验证码显示不出来的解决方法
- 利用jquery实现下拉框的禁用与启用
- jQuery显示和隐藏 常用的状态判断方法
- nodejs实现超简单生成二维码的方法
- 浅谈利用JavaScript进行的DDoS攻击原理与防御
- iframe式ajax调用示例
- jquery增加和删除元素的方法
- js-校验IPv6地址的正则表达式
- 一条select语句引起的瓶颈问题思考